One Person Hospitalized Following North Carolina Car Accident

One person was taken to the hospital after a car crash in early September 2011 on a Saturday morning. It happened about 2 am at North Davidson and 28th Street in the NoDa neighborhood in Charlotte, NC. According to wbtv.com, police said alcohol was a factor in the crash. Luckily, no one died in the accident.
